Steps to Take Immediately


  1. Read the notice carefully.
  2. Note any deadlines.
  3. Preserve contracts, emails, invoices, and records.
  4. Respond professionally.
  5. Seek qualified legal advice if appropriate.


Common Mistakes


  1. Ignoring the notice
  2. Missing deadlines
  3. Destroying evidence
  4. Making emotional statements


Alternative Dispute Resolution


Negotiation, mediation, or arbitration may resolve disputes without court proceedings where appropriate.
